ali_72
یک شنبه 12 اردیبهشت 1395, 01:54 صبح
سلام
دوستان ابزار گزارش گیری در Qt مشابه دات نت نداریم و مجبوریم از فرم عکس بگیریم و ب پرینتر ارسال کنیم.
میدونم عنوان تاپیک کاملا مرتبط نیست از این بابت ببخشید
در فرمی ک اماده کردم چند مورد هست ک ممنون میشم اگه دوستان تجربه ای در این زمینه دارند راهنمایی کنن (QML - Qt 5.6):
1- من میتونم به راحتی رکوردهای مورد نظرم را در Tableviw نمایش بدم (QStandardItemModel) اما این TableView با توجه به اینکه تعداد رکورد مشخص نیست ممکنه اسکرول بگیره این یعنی همه رکوردها در چاپ نمایش داده نمیشه. از GridView استفاده کردم اما تنها 1 رکورد را نمایش داد.
2- دیالوگ پرینت ک از C++ فراخوانی شده با تاخیر قابل لمسی نمایش داده میشه
3- چطور فرم رو متناسب با برگه A4 طراحی کنم (اگه نکته ای در این زمینه هست بفرمایید) البته سایز برگه A4 را برای پرینتر ست میکنم.
دوستان ابزار گزارش گیری در Qt مشابه دات نت نداریم و مجبوریم از فرم عکس بگیریم و ب پرینتر ارسال کنیم.
میدونم عنوان تاپیک کاملا مرتبط نیست از این بابت ببخشید
در فرمی ک اماده کردم چند مورد هست ک ممنون میشم اگه دوستان تجربه ای در این زمینه دارند راهنمایی کنن (QML - Qt 5.6):
1- من میتونم به راحتی رکوردهای مورد نظرم را در Tableviw نمایش بدم (QStandardItemModel) اما این TableView با توجه به اینکه تعداد رکورد مشخص نیست ممکنه اسکرول بگیره این یعنی همه رکوردها در چاپ نمایش داده نمیشه. از GridView استفاده کردم اما تنها 1 رکورد را نمایش داد.
2- دیالوگ پرینت ک از C++ فراخوانی شده با تاخیر قابل لمسی نمایش داده میشه
3- چطور فرم رو متناسب با برگه A4 طراحی کنم (اگه نکته ای در این زمینه هست بفرمایید) البته سایز برگه A4 را برای پرینتر ست میکنم.